Looked nothing like the pictures as it is quite run down now. We thought we were booking a superb new place but it’s actually an old beach resort that has seen better days. Lady at check in was so grumpy. Check in closed at 9pm too which we didn’t know. We arrived just before 9. Huge rooms. Had the two bedroom apartment. Coffee machine too. Soaps etc provided in bathroom. Extra pillows in cupboard. Pool looked nice need to wear compulsory swim caps though. Sauna there too. Great location just by beach in small town. Probably the flashest place in the town still. Need to drive or walk down the road to their sister hotel for a great value buffet dinner until 10.30pm for €12.90! Delicious. Lots of parking.

We were given a large apartment with a separate bedroom with a comfortable double bed and small balcony, real kitchen, second bedroom with bunk beds, living room with trundle bed/ couch, TV and DVR and fireplace, a balcony overlooking the pool with a hammock, and a large bathroom with bidet and jacuzzi. Really comfortable and relaxing for a very reasonable price. We had a very good breakfast both days and ate in the restaurant the first night. The house specialty is octopus served three different ways. Our waitress urged us to have the octopus Portuguese style and it was wonderful. Everyone on the front desk was helpful and informative. The hotel is surrounded by colorful sand dunes and it is just a short walk to a crescent shaped beach with amazingly striped and patterned smooth rocks. From that beach it is just another short walk to a large beach on the river. We liked Duna Parque so much that we plan to spend a week there when we come back to Portugal in 2017..
